[b] Stoking imaginary fears to stall Telangana[/b]






After CWC and UPA took the decision on 30[sup]th[/sup] July 2013 to carve out Telangana as the 29[sup]th[/sup] state in India, the Seemandhra TV channels started a tirade against their own leaders for inaction – and urged their people to agitate, instigating them with telecast of pictures and video clips of Telangana Movement. These Seemandhra TV channels called their own leaders incompetent, disunited, and lacking in conviction, as opposed to the determined leaders of Telangana. That program was relayed again and again for nearly two days. It was done with a clear agenda and purpose - to ratchet up the sentiments and emotions amongst Seemandhra people so that they rise up to oppose the formation of Telangana.

Within few days the mood started to change in Seemandhra. People started to protest on the streets forcing their leaders to comply with their demands to oppose formation of Telangana. To sustain agitations that do not have a clearly defined goal other than greed and selfishness, imaginary fears were created amongst Seemandhra population.

[b]Breaking up India[/b]

One of the common reasons cited by Seemandhras to oppose formation of Telangana is that it will lead to many more states in India. Creation of more states is equated to disintegration of India. Seemandhras being the ‘real Indians’, being genuinely concerned about India, would like to help India by opposing statehood to Telangana.

[url="http://3.bp.blogspot.com/-XnDzB37chYA/UhdcaGYL7iI/AAAAAAAAFsI/4Ym2lNznLAU/s1600/1150807_307586719378807_1468444626_n.jpg"][img]http://3.bp.blogspot.com/-XnDzB37chYA/UhdcaGYL7iI/AAAAAAAAFsI/4Ym2lNznLAU/s400/1150807_307586719378807_1468444626_n.jpg[/img][/url]


Seemandhras should know this: during 1953-2000 nearly 21 states were created in India. Formation of states has been a continuous and democratic process in India. Creation of states has not led to breakup of India – it has made India stronger and vibrant. Also, they should know that their own Andhra State was formed by dividing erstwhile Madras State in 1953.

[b]Unconstitutional[/b]

Some Seemandhras have called Telangana Movement and the formation of Telangana unconstitutional. They do not know that Article 3 in Indian Constitution allows for creation of new states – which was used to create Andhra State in 1953.

[b]Civil War[/b]

The TDP leaders called the [url="http://www.firstpost.com/politics/telangana-civil-war-like-situation-in-andhra-alleges-tdp-1027385.html"]current unrest[/url] a ‘civil war’, a word that was not used in this part of the subcontinent in a very long time. These words are being used to create imaginary fears amongst people in the state and outside the state.

[b]Seemandhras will not get jobs[/b]

Why formation of a state will deprive others of jobs is a question that does even merit consideration. Creation of states has actually resulted in more jobs. Looks like, when Seemandhras say they will not get jobs, they are talking about the jobs they were robbing from Telangana people flouting the agreements and other safeguards. Coming to private sector, many Telugu people take up jobs in New Delhi, Mumbai, Bangalore and Chennai though those cities are part of other states. They will continue to take up such jobs in Hyderabad in future.

[b]Increase in prices[/b]

The Seemandhra protestors blamed Telangana for increase in prices of onions. This is clipping from Andhra Jyothi 14[sup]th[/sup] August 2013.

[url="http://2.bp.blogspot.com/-KB_vNY9AeYw/Uhdcrl-1V7I/AAAAAAAAFsY/mBTDlmoftZo/s1600/Andhra+Jyothi+Onion+Prices+14_08_2013_008_024.jpg"][img]http://2.bp.blogspot.com/-KB_vNY9AeYw/Uhdcrl-1V7I/AAAAAAAAFsY/mBTDlmoftZo/s400/Andhra+Jyothi+Onion+Prices+14_08_2013_008_024.jpg[/img][/url]

[Price of Onions before Telangana announcement: Rs. 20; after announcement: Rs. 50]

The idea is to create panic amongst Seemandhras that creation of Telangana is going to be bad for them in every respect including increase in prices. The reality is that the onion prices have soared [url="http://profit.ndtv.com/news/industries/article-onion-crisis-government-puts-curbs-on-exports-looks-for-import-325850"]across the[/url] nation for other reasons. Here is a report [url="http://www.thehindu.com/todays-paper/rs-70-a-kg-in-bangalore/article5020719.ece"]from[/url] THE HINDU on the same day:

[indent=1][b][i]Rs. 70 a kg in Bangalore[/i][/b][/indent]
[indent=1][i]The high price has been attributed to the decline in onion supply from Nasik/ Pune region and delay in harvest of onion in the [Karnataka] State owing to heavy rainfall.[/i][/indent]

[b]Seemandhras in Hyderabad will not be safe[/b]

Not a single Seemandhra person living in Hyderabad was attacked in over four years of intense agitations of Telangana Movement, and yet the ‘Seemandhras will not be safe in Hyderabad’ bogey is being raised by Samaikyandhra protestors and leaders. While these protestors seem to be concerned about the safety of Seemandhra people living in Hyderabad, nobody seems to be bothered about Seemandhra people living in other parts of Telangana – those living in Medak, or Warangal, Adilabad or Mahbubnagar.

Such similar fears were earlier raised by Gujarathis during creation of Maharashtra with Bombay as its capital. Today, Gujarathis continue to live in Bombay, safe and prosperous.

So, the relevant question is: Is this concern genuine for Seemandhras living in Telangana or just a subterfuge to deny Hyderabad to Telangana?
